Message type: E = Error
Message class: PMMO_PEGGING - Messages for Pegging in PMMO
Message number: 102
Message text: No valid material number was found for the selection

- No valid material number was found for the selection ?The SAP error message PMMO_PEGGING102, which states "No valid material number was found for the selection," typically occurs in the context of production planning and materials management. This error indicates that the system could not find a valid material number based on the criteria specified in the selection.
Causes:
- Incorrect Material Number: The material number entered may be incorrect or does not exist in the system.
- Material Status: The material may be blocked, inactive, or not available for the specific plant or storage location.
- Selection Criteria: The selection criteria used in the transaction may be too restrictive or incorrectly defined, leading to no valid materials being found.
- Master Data Issues: There may be issues with the material master data, such as missing or incomplete information.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to view or access the material.
Solutions:
- Verify Material Number: Check the material number for accuracy. Ensure that it exists in the system and is correctly entered.
- Check Material Status: Review the status of the material in the material master. Ensure it is active and not blocked for use.
- Adjust Selection Criteria: Modify the selection criteria to be less restrictive or ensure that it aligns with the available materials.
- Review Master Data: Check the material master data for completeness and correctness. Ensure all necessary fields are filled out.
- Authorization Check: Ensure that the user has the appropriate authorizations to access the material. Consult with your SAP security team if necessary.
